针对目前我国缺乏从"双碳"角度对煤炭企业及生产矿井可量化的碳绩效评价体系的现状,分别构建了煤炭企业整体碳绩效评价指标体系及生产矿井碳绩效评价指标体系,搭建熵权-综合指数评价模型用于评价.该体系不仅可以从经济发展、降碳减污、节能与综合利用三个维度评估煤炭企业整体碳绩效的优劣,还可以通过经济发展、节能降耗、减排降碳三个维度评估各生产矿井的碳绩效水平.选取目前社会责任报告披露较为详细的平顶山天安煤业股份有限公司进行碳绩效评价实证分析.评价结果表明,碳绩效评价指标体系具备较好的科学性和适用性,可为煤炭企业寻找碳减排、碳中和路径提供一定的理论指导.

In view of the current situation that China lacks a quantifiable carbon performance evaluation system for coal enterprises and production mines from the perspective of"double carbon",the overall carbon performance evaluation index system of coal enterprises and the carbon performance evaluation index system of production mines were respectively constructed.The entropy weight-composite index evaluation model was used for evaluation.This system can not only evaluate the overall carbon performance of coal enterprises from the three dimensions of economic development,carbon &pollution reduction,and energy saving & comprehensive utilization,but also evaluate the performance of each production mines through the three dimensions of economic development,energy saving & consumption reduction,and emission & carbon reduction.Pingdingshan Tian'an Coal Co.,Ltd.,which has relatively detailed disclosure of social responsibility reports,was selected to conduct empirical analysis of carbon performance evaluation.The evaluation results show that the carbon performance evaluation index system has a certain degree of scientificity and applicability,and can provide a certain theoretical guidance for coal enterprises to find carbon emission reduction and carbon neutral paths.
